Where is Kangxi Grassland located?

Kangxi Grassland is a famous scenic spot of grassland meadows in Beijing.

Located on the west side of Kangzhuang Township, Yanqing County, Beijing and on the bank of Guanting Reservoir, it is the only natural grassland landscape in Beijing. The grassland is long and narrow from north to south along the lakeshore, with meandering water and green grass. The northern suburbs are the fishing area, the northwest is the bonfire area, the south is the camel running field and the horse racing field, and the further south is the yurt area and the tent area. The activities here are very rich: visitors can ride their horses and whip their whips to feel the heroic passion of the nomads; they can row boats among the lakes and mountains; they can fish and play in the water; summer nights are a good opportunity to hold bonfire parties. Kangxi grassland tourism resources were developed relatively late, and some tourist facilities are still under improvement, but this does not stop tourists from experiencing nature.
